Two-year Clinical Evaluation of One-Step Composite System vs. Two-Step Composite System in Posterior Teeth

Godder, Benjamin; Meeker, Harry G; Salgado, Teresita; Thompson, Van; Wolff, Mark S
One hundred-twenty composite restorations were placed either for new carious lesions or for restorations requiring replacement. All restorations were randomized by surface and restoration class. Eighty Class II restorations were placed on molars. The remaining 40 were placed on premolars, all of which were bonded. In summary, there were no differences in objective measurements of the 111 restorations recalled at six months and at 12 months. Measurements of the iBOND and GLUMA restorations included margin staining, margin breakdown, surface wear and postoperative hypersensitivity. The quicker one-step offers the advantage of timesavings, with no loss of excellent results, compared to the two-step etching technique. [ABSTRACT FROM AUTHOR]

Mechanisms Linking Interparental Aggression to Child Dental Caries

Lorber, M F; Maisson, D J N; Slep, A M S; Heyman, R E; Wolff, M S
Research has garnered support for a systemic view of factors affecting child dental caries that accounts for the influence of social factors such as the family environment. Our previous work has demonstrated the association between mother-to-father emotional aggression and child caries. The present study builds on these results by evaluating pathways that might explain this relation. Families (n = 135) completed a multimethod assessment of mother-to-father emotional aggression, child caries, and several hypothesized mediators (i.e., child cariogenic snack and drink intake, child internalizing behaviors, child salivary cortisol and alpha-amylase reactivity, parental laxness, child oral hygiene maintenance, and parental socialization of child oral hygiene maintenance). Mediation analyses partially supported the role of the child's diet as a mechanism linking mother-to-father emotional aggression and child caries. However, children's neglect of oral hygiene, parental laxness, and child emotional and biological disturbances failed to stand as conduits for this association. Future investigations should expand upon these results to better establish the causal links that could only be suggested by the present cross-sectional findings.

Non-antibacterial tetracycline formulations: host-modulators in the treatment of periodontitis and relevant systemic diseases

Golub, Lorne M; Elburki, Muna S; Walker, Clay; Ryan, Maria; Sorsa, Timo; Tenenbaum, Howard; Goldberg, Michael; Wolff, Mark; Gu, Ying
Traditionally, the dental profession has primarily treated periodontitis using a mechanical/surgical, rather than a pharmaceutical, approach. However, based on experiments several decades ago which demonstrated that tetracyclines, unexpectedly, inhibit collagen- and bone-destructive mammalian-derived enzymes (e.g. the collagenases), and through non-antibiotic mechanisms, the concept of host-modulation therapy (HMT) was developed. Accordingly, two drug-development strategies evolved: (i) the development of non-antimicrobial formulations of doxycycline; and (ii) the chemical modification of tetracyclines to eliminate their antibiotic activity but retain (or even enhance) their anti-collagenase properties. Regarding the latter, these chemically modified tetracyclines (CMTs) showed efficacy in vitro, in animal models of periodontal (and relevant systemic) disease, and in preliminary clinical trials on patients with Kaposi's sarcoma (however, at the high doses used, photosensitivity was a significant side-effect). In the first strategy, subantimicrobial-dose doxycycline (SDD) demonstrated safety and efficacy in human clinical trials and was approved by the U S Food and Drug Administration (U S FDA) and in other countries for the treatment of periodontitis (20 mg, twice daily, i.e. once every 12 hours) adjunctive to scaling and root planing, and for chronic inflammatory skin diseases (40-mg sustained-release 'beads'). SDD also showed efficacy in patients with systemic diseases relevant to periodontitis, including diabetes mellitus and arthritis, and in postmenopausal women with local and systemic bone loss. Importantly, long-term administration of SDD, of up to 2 years, in clinical trials did not produce antibiotic side-effects. SDD (and in the future, new HMTs, such as low-dose CMT-3, resolvins and chemically modified curcumins) may shift the paradigm of periodontal therapy from a predominantly surgical approach to the greater use of medicinal/pharmacologic strategies, ultimately to benefit larger numbers of patients.

Development of a Core Curriculum Framework in Cariology for U.S. Dental Schools

Fontana, Margherita; Guzman-Armstrong, Sandra; Schenkel, Andrew B; Allen, Kennneth L; Featherstone, John; Goolsby, Susie; Kanjirath, Preetha; Kolker, Justine; Martignon, Stefania; Pitts, Nigel; Schulte, Andreas; Slayton, Rebecca L; Young, Douglas; Wolff, Mark
Maintenance of health and preservation of tooth structure through risk-based prevention and patient-centered, evidence-based disease management, reassessed at regular intervals over time, are the cornerstones of present-day caries management. Yet management of caries based on risk assessment that goes beyond restorative care has not had a strong place in curriculum development and competency assessment in U.S. dental schools. The aim of this study was to develop a competency-based core cariology curriculum framework for use in U.S. dental schools. The Section on Cariology of the American Dental Education Association (ADEA) organized a one-day consensus workshop, followed by a meeting program, to adapt the European Core Cariology Curriculum to the needs of U.S. dental education. Participants in the workshop were 73 faculty members from 35 U.S., three Canadian, and four international dental schools. Representatives from all 65 U.S. dental schools were then invited to review and provide feedback on a draft document. A recommended competency statement on caries management was also developed: "Upon graduation, a dentist must be competent in evidence-based detection, diagnosis, risk assessment, prevention, and nonsurgical and surgical management of dental caries, both at the individual and community levels, and be able to reassess the outcomes of interventions over time." This competency statement supports a curriculum framework built around five domains: 1) knowledge base; 2) risk assessment, diagnosis, and synthesis; 3) treatment decision making: preventive strategies and nonsurgical management; 4) treatment decision making: surgical therapy; and 5) evidence-based cariology in clinical and public health practice. Each domain includes objectives and learning outcomes.

Experimental and finite element study of residual thermal stresses in veneered Y-TZP structures

Tanaka, Carina B; Harisha, Hossam; Baldassarri, Marta; Wolff, Mark S; Tong, Hui; Meira, Josete B C; Zhang, Yu
The main complications of zirconia-based laminated systems are chipping and delamination of veneering porcelain, which has been found to be directly associated with the development of residual thermal stresses in the porcelain layer. This study investigates the effects of cooling rate and specimen geometry on the residual stress states in porcelain-veneered zirconia structures. Bilayers of three different shapes (bars, semi-cylindrical shells, and arch-cubic structures) with 1.5 mm and 0.7 mm thickness of dentin porcelain and zirconia framework, respectively, were subjected to two cooling protocols: slow cooling (SC) at 32 degrees C/min and extremely-slow cooling (XSC) at 2 degrees C/min. The residual thermal stresses were determined using the Vickers indentation method and validated by finite element analysis. The residual stress profiles were similar among geometries in the same cooling protocol. XSC groups presented significantly higher tensile stresses (p = 0.000), especially for curved interfaces. XSC is a time-consuming process that showed no beneficial effect regarding residual stresses compared to the manufacturer recommended slow cooling rate.

A pilot study of dentists' assessment of caries detection and staging systems applied to early caries: PEARL Network findings

Thompson, Van P; Schenkel, Andrew B; Penugonda, Bapanaiah; Wolff, Mark S; Zeller, Gregory G; Wu, Hongyu; Vena, Don; Grill, Ashley C; Curro, Frederick A
The International Caries Detection and Assessment System (ICDAS II) and the Caries Classification System (CCS) are caries stage description systems proposed for adoption into clinical practice. This pilot study investigated clinicians' training in and use of these systems for detection of early caries and recommendations for individual tooth treatment. Patient participants (N = 8) with a range of noncavitated lesions (CCS ranks 2 and 4 and ICDAS II ranks 2-4) identified by a team of calibrated examiners were recruited from the New York University College of Dentistry clinic. Eighteen dentists-8 from the Practitioners Engaged in Applied Research and Learning (PEARL) Network and 10 recruited from the Academy of General Dentistry-were randomly assigned to 1 of 3 groups: 5 dentists used only visual-tactile (VT) examination, 7 were trained in the ICDAS II, and 6 were trained in the CCS. Lesion stage for each tooth was determined by the ICDAS II and CCS groups, and recommended treatment was decided by all groups. Teeth were assessed both with and without radiographs. Caries was detected in 92.7% (95% CI, 88%-96%) of the teeth by dentists with CCS training, 88.8% (95% CI, 84%-92%) of the teeth by those with ICDAS II training, and 62.3% (95% CI, 55%-69%) of teeth by the VT group. Web-based training was acceptable to all dentists in the CCS group (6 of 6) but fewer of the dentists in the ICDAS II group (5 of 7). The modified CCS translated clinically to more accurate caries detection, particularly compared to detection by untrained dentists (VT group). Moreover, the CCS was more accepted than was the ICDAS II, but dentists in both groups were open to the application of these systems. Agreement on caries staging requires additional training prior to a larger validation study.

Nationwide 2.5-Year School-Based Public Health Intervention Program Designed to Reduce the Incidence of Caries in Children of Grenada

Wolff, Mark S; Hill, Rachel; Wilson-Genderson, Maureen; Hirsch, Stuart; Dasanayake, Ananda P
This paper describes an innovative public health intervention, called 'Smile Grenada', targeting the oral health of children in Grenada utilizing the resources of a US dental school, several oral health care companies, local governmental and public health authorities, and Grenadian school personnel. METHODS: Preintervention visual/tactile caries examinations were collected from 1,092 schoolchildren (mean age 9.9 years, standard deviation, SD = 3.7) in 2010. The intervention included: (1) classroom-based toothbrushing with fluoridated toothpaste, (2) fluoride varnish applied by trained dental students, teachers and local providers 3 times a year and (3) glass ionomer sealants placed on first permanent molars in children aged 6-8 years. Postintervention data were collected in May, 2013 (n = 2,301, mean age 9.8 years, SD = 3.7). Decayed and demineralized surfaces were examined for the whole sample and decay/demineralization and sealant retention on 6-year molars were examined separately (ages 6-8 in 2013 cohort). RESULTS: The number of decayed/demineralized surfaces declined across all age groups. The average number of decayed surfaces dropped from 9 at baseline to just over 6 (F1, 3,393 = 69.8, p < 0.0001) and the average number of demineralized surfaces dropped from 6 to less than 2 (1.8 surfaces; F1, 3,393 = 819.0, p < 0.0001). For children aged 6-8 years, there were statistically significantly fewer decayed surfaces (t1, 2,086 = 12.40, p < 0.0001; mean baseline 0.93, SD = 1.75; mean follow-up 0.23, SD = 0.83) and demineralized surfaces (t1, 2,086 = 19.7, p < 0.0001; mean baseline 2.11, SD = 2.74; mean follow-up 0.50, SD = 0.97) on 6-year molars. The Smile Grenada program successfully demonstrated a locally sustainable model for improving oral health in children in a developing country.
